QIcon: Set the pixmap's dpr to 1.0 if the window is also set to 1.0
When the pixmap is initially from a higher device pixel ratio and it is
being used on a window that does not have a device pixel ratio other
than 1.0 set then the pixmap should also have it set to 1.0. This ensures
that the size of the pixmap is preserved and it is not scaled down as a
result on the normal display.
